Subject: [RFC PATCH] virtio-spec: Introduce new Receive-Segment-Coalescing feature for guest
Hi TCers,Recently i'm working on a feature named as Receive-Segment-Coalescing for userspace virtio-net, which is mainly aimed to support WHQL test case for windows guest, the below link is the detailed information from microsoft.
https://msdn.microsoft.com/en-us/library/windows/hardware/jj853323%28v=vs.85%29.aspxA new feature bit and a few new fields in virtio network header are introduced to achieve this goal, please consider the request.
